Methylcobalamin 5000 mcg/mL Injection recalled over sterility concerns

Recall date
September 12, 2016
Source
U.S. Food & Drug Administration (FDA) — enforcement report
Official notice title
The Apothecary Shoppe LLC recalls Methylcobalamin 5000 mcg/mL Injection, packaged in 1, 2, 3, 4, and 5 mL vials, IM, Rx, The Apothecary Shoppe Compoundin…
Recall number
D-0002-2017
FDA classification
Class II
Brand / firm
The Apothecary Shoppe LLC
Sold / distributed
Oklahoma

Why it was recalled

Lack of Assurance of Sterility; medication was sterilized with a recalled filter

Class II means using this product may cause temporary or medically reversible health problems; the chance of serious harm is remote.

What was recalled

Methylcobalamin 5000 mcg/mL Injection, packaged in 1, 2, 3, 4, and 5 mL vials, IM, Rx, The Apothecary Shoppe Compounding Pharmacy, Jenks, OK
